Ecommerce SEO

How to Create SEO-Friendly URLs for Your Shopify Store

January 31, 2025

Crafting SEO-friendly URLs for your Shopify store can seem like a small detail in your ecommerce strategy, but it’s one that can have a significant impact on your traffic and sales. A well-structured URL not only helps search engines understand your page content better but also improves user experience.

In this article, I’ll walk you through the essentials of creating effective URLs for your Shopify store. We’ll explore the elements that make a URL SEO-friendly, and I’ll share practical tips and examples to help you optimize your URLs for better search engine visibility.

Why URL Structure Matters for SEO

Before diving into the nitty-gritty of crafting URLs, it’s important to understand why their structure is crucial for SEO. First, search engines like Google use URLs to understand the content of your page. A clear and descriptive URL can help search engines determine the relevance of your page to a search query.

Moreover, URLs are often the first thing users see on search result pages. A clean, readable URL can encourage more clicks, leading to higher traffic. Here’s how that works:

  • Relevance: A well-structured URL gives search engines clues about the topic of your page, which can help in ranking.
  • Readability: Users are more likely to click on URLs that are easy to read and understand.
  • Trust: A concise and clear URL can build trust with users, as it looks more professional and less spammy.

Understanding these elements can set the foundation for creating URLs that not only appeal to search engines but also to your potential customers.

Keep URLs Short and Descriptive

A golden rule for URL structure is to keep them short and descriptive. A brief URL is easier for users to remember and share. Imagine you’re telling a friend about a great product — a concise URL makes it much simpler to convey.

Here are some tips for keeping URLs short:

  • Use Keywords: Include primary keywords that describe your page’s content. This helps both search engines and users understand what the page is about.
  • Avoid Unnecessary Words: Remove stop words like “and,” “the,” “of,” etc., unless they are essential for readability.
  • Limit Folders: Avoid having too many subdirectories. For instance, instead of /products/category/item/, aim for /category/item/.

By following these tips, you can create URLs that are not only succinct but also informative, making them more likely to be clicked in search results.

Use Hyphens to Separate Words

When it comes to separating words in URLs, hyphens are your best friend. Search engines treat hyphens as spaces, making it easier for them to parse the words. On the other hand, underscores are less user-friendly because they’re often not visible in underlined text, and search engines may not interpret them as word separators.

For example, consider the following URL structures:

  • /best-laptops-2023/ — This is clear, and each word is distinct.
  • /best_laptops_2023/ — This version might be confusing due to the underscores.

Using hyphens doesn’t just improve readability; it also enhances SEO by making your URLs more understandable to search engines.

Incorporate Keywords Naturally

Including keywords in your URLs is a smart move, but it’s essential to do so naturally. Stuffing URLs with keywords can lead to awkward and hard-to-read URLs, which might do more harm than good.

Here’s how to incorporate keywords effectively:

  • Prioritize Primary Keywords: Focus on one or two primary keywords that accurately describe the page content.
  • Avoid Keyword Stuffing: Don’t force too many keywords into the URL. It should still read naturally.
  • Reflect Content: Ensure the keywords used in the URL are a true reflection of the page’s content.

For example, if you’re selling eco-friendly water bottles, a URL like /eco-friendly-water-bottles/ is both keyword-rich and descriptive, making it appealing to both search engines and users.

Avoid Dynamic URLs

Dynamic URLs, which often include question marks, equal signs, and ampersands, can be confusing for both users and search engines. They are typically generated by a website’s database and aren’t as descriptive or user-friendly as static URLs.

For instance, compare these two URLs:

  • Dynamic URL: /store/products?category=3&product=14
  • Static URL: /store/eco-friendly-water-bottles/

The static URL is concise and informative, while the dynamic one is cryptic and doesn’t convey any useful information at a glance. Shopify allows you to create static URLs easily, so take advantage of that to enhance your site's SEO.

Use Consistent URL Structure

Maintaining consistency in your URL structure across your Shopify store is vital for both SEO and user experience. Consistency helps search engines index your site more efficiently and makes navigation easier for users.

Here’s how to ensure consistency:

  • Uniform Naming Conventions: Use the same style for naming categories and products.
  • Keep Paths Consistent: If you decide on a path structure like /category/product/, stick with it throughout your site.
  • Standardize Capitalization: Use lowercase letters in URLs to avoid confusion, as URLs are case-sensitive.

By being consistent, you’ll create a more professional and organized online store, which can help both SEO and user trust.

Redirect Old URLs When Necessary

Changing URLs can sometimes be unavoidable, especially when updating or reorganizing your store. When you do this, it’s crucial to set up redirects from the old URLs to the new ones. This ensures that any existing links (both internal and external) won’t lead to a dead end, which can hurt your SEO.

Here’s why redirects are important:

  • Preserve Link Equity: Redirects help maintain the SEO value of your original URLs by passing on link equity to the new ones.
  • Improve User Experience: Redirects prevent users from encountering 404 errors, keeping them engaged on your site.
  • Update Internal Links: After setting up redirects, update internal links to point directly to the new URLs.

By managing redirects carefully, you’ll protect your SEO efforts and provide a seamless experience for your users.

Monitor URL Performance

Once your URLs are optimized, it’s important to monitor their performance to ensure they’re working as intended. Use tools like Google Analytics and Google Search Console to track how your URLs are performing in terms of traffic and search rankings.

Here’s what you can do:

  • Track Traffic: Use analytics to see which URLs are getting the most visits and where the traffic is coming from.
  • Check Rankings: Monitor how your URLs are ranking for target keywords and adjust your strategy as needed.
  • Identify Issues: Look for any 404 errors or broken links and fix them promptly.

Regularly monitoring your URLs will help you spot potential SEO issues early and make necessary adjustments to improve your site’s performance.

Final Thoughts

Creating SEO-friendly URLs for your Shopify store is not just about following best practices; it’s about ensuring your site is easily navigable for both search engines and users. By keeping URLs short, descriptive, and consistent, you enhance your store’s chances of ranking better and providing a delightful shopping experience.

If you’re looking to take your Shopify store’s SEO to the next level, consider working with Pattern. We specialize in helping ecommerce brands and SaaS startups grow by driving meaningful traffic from Google. Unlike most SEO agencies, we focus on results that matter — not just driving traffic for the sake of it. Our approach includes creating programmatic landing pages targeting numerous search terms and crafting conversion-focused content that turns visitors into customers. We view SEO as a part of a larger growth strategy, ensuring that every dollar you invest delivers real ROI. We don’t make SEO a guessing game — we make it a growth channel that drives sales and lowers customer acquisition costs.

Other posts you might like

How to Add Custom Content Sections in Shopify: A Step-by-Step Guide

Setting up a Shopify store is like starting a new adventure in the world of ecommerce. You've got your products ready, your branding is on point, and your site is live. But what if you want to add a little more flair to your store? Maybe a custom section that showcases testimonials or a special promotion? That's where custom content sections come into play.

Read more

How to Insert Products into Your Shopify Blog Effortlessly

Running a Shopify store is an exciting endeavor, but keeping your blog and products in sync can sometimes feel like a juggling act. Imagine writing an engaging blog post and wishing you could add your top-selling products right there in the text. Well, good news—Shopify makes it possible to do just that!

Read more

How to Implement Programmatic SEO for Ecommerce Growth

Ever wondered how some ecommerce sites seem to magically appear at the top of search results, while others are buried pages deep? The secret sauce often involves programmatic SEO, a smart way to boost your website's visibility and attract more customers. If you're an ecommerce business owner looking to grow your online presence, understanding programmatic SEO might just be your ticket to increased traffic and sales.

Read more

Integrating Your WordPress Blog with Shopify: A Step-by-Step Guide

Are you running a WordPress blog and considering expanding your ecommerce capabilities with Shopify? If so, you're not alone. Many bloggers and small business owners are integrating these two powerful platforms to streamline their content and sales channels. This combination allows you to maintain your engaging blog on WordPress while managing your store efficiently on Shopify.

Read more

How to Sort Your Shopify Blog Posts by Date: A Step-by-Step Guide

Sorting your Shopify blog posts by date can be a game-changer for managing your content effectively. Whether you're a seasoned Shopify user or just getting started, understanding how to sort your blog posts by date can help you keep your content organized, relevant, and easy to navigate for your readers.

Read more

How to Use Dynamic Content on Shopify to Increase Engagement

Dynamic content can be a game-changer for your Shopify store, transforming static shopping experiences into lively, interactive ones. It’s like adding a personal touch to each customer's visit, making them feel seen and valued. But where do you start, and how can you make it work for you?

Read more